Guest zerocinco Posted March 14, 2006 Posted March 14, 2006 Try again. How do I get this gun to be in the game? [Object052] ObjectName=ZP-39 ObjectFullName=M1939_37mmAAA ObjectDataFile=M1939_data.INI Quote
Guest Saganuay82 Posted March 14, 2006 Posted March 14, 2006 (edited) Add that to the weapondata.ini at the bottom. Make sure it is in numerical order. Open the weapondata.ini with the weapon editor and click save. Close the editor. Your gun should be in game then. I am not sure if you have to add the gun to the gundata.ini also. Guest zerocinco Posted March 17, 2006 Posted March 17, 2006 Someone has to know the answer to this one: For a gun to appear in the game, it must be where? Gundata.ini? GroundObjects.ini? I cannot figure out why some ground objects are usable and some are not when they seem to be in all the same files. Benham vs Spruance destroyers...both in the same files but only the Benham shows up. Why does a T-55 tank show up but not a VC_squad? Quote
Guest Saganuay82 Posted March 17, 2006 Posted March 17, 2006 To have the object show up in game, it must be added to the groundobjectdata.ini. To have that gun work on that object, that gun data must be added to the gundata.ini with the gun editor and saved. Quote
